INFO: Dieses Forum nutzt Cookies...
Cookies sind für den Betrieb des Forums unverzichtbar. Mit der Nutzung des Forums erklärst Du dich damit einverstanden, dass wir Cookies verwenden.

Es wird in jedem Fall ein Cookie gesetzt um diesen Hinweis nicht mehr zu erhalten. Desweiteren setzen wir Google Adsense und Google Analytics ein.


Antwort schreiben 

Welcher Algorithmus für Sort1DArray?



Wenn dein Problem oder deine Frage geklärt worden ist, markiere den Beitrag als "Lösung",
indem du auf den "Lösung" Button rechts unter dem entsprechenden Beitrag klickst. Vielen Dank!

14.01.2012, 14:59
Beitrag #1

voice Offline
LVF-Neueinsteiger


Beiträge: 1
Registriert seit: Jan 2012

10
2008
kA



Welcher Algorithmus für Sort1DArray?
Hallo Zusammen,

kann mir jemand sagen, welchem Algorithmus Sort1DArray zugrunde liegt? (BubbleSort?, InsertSort?, QuickSort?, SelectSort?,........?) bzw. wo ich eine Literaturquelle darüber finden könnte?


Vielen Dank im voraus,

Gruß
voice
Alle Beiträge dieses Benutzers finden
Diese Nachricht in einer Antwort zitieren to top
Anzeige
14.01.2012, 16:35 (Dieser Beitrag wurde zuletzt bearbeitet: 14.01.2012 16:36 von Lucki.)
Beitrag #2

Lucki Offline
Tech.Exp.2.Klasse
LVF-Team

Beiträge: 7.699
Registriert seit: Mar 2006

LV 2016-18 prof.
1995
DE

01108
Deutschland
RE: Welcher Algorithmus für Sort1DArray?
Mehr als in der LV-Hilfe steht ("Die Elemente werden durch Vergleich der ersten Elemente sortiert") wirst Du darüber von NI nicht erfahren, da gibt es keine weiterführende Beschreibung von NI. Wenn es für die Anwendung wichtig ist, z.B bei Funktionen mit mehreren unübersichtlichen Parametern, werden in der Hilfe die Algorithmen beschrieben oder sogar Literaturhinweise gegeben. Hier nicht. Wozu auch, was zählt ist hier allein Schnelligkeit und wie NI das macht, müssen sie nicht offenlegen. Das einzige wäre, ein ehemaliger Mitarbeiter von NI plaudert aus der Schule. Ist unwahrscheinlich.
Alle Beiträge dieses Benutzers finden
Diese Nachricht in einer Antwort zitieren to top
16.01.2012, 10:53
Beitrag #3

Kiesch Offline
LVF-Stammgast
***


Beiträge: 412
Registriert seit: Mar 2009

2019, 2018, 2016
2009
DE

04519
Deutschland
RE: Welcher Algorithmus für Sort1DArray?
Zur Not selbst programmieren und Laufzeit vergleichen? Wobei ich annehmen würde das Quicksort oder was mit ähnlicher Laufzeit skalierendes genutzt würde. Bubblesort mit n! Laufzeit wäre nicht wirklich praktikabel.

Gruß Kiesch

Zitat:Märchen und Geschichten werden erzählt am Lagerfeuer, technischen Fakten werden mitgeteilt (oder so). (Genauso wie Software nicht auf einem Server "herumliegt", die ist dort installiert.)
*Zitat: IchSelbst*
Alle Beiträge dieses Benutzers finden
Diese Nachricht in einer Antwort zitieren to top
16.01.2012, 14:50
Beitrag #4

abrissbirne Offline
LVF-Stammgast
***


Beiträge: 480
Registriert seit: Aug 2007

LV2009, LV2010
2007
EN

66123
Deutschland
RE: Welcher Algorithmus für Sort1DArray?
Quicksort
Alle Beiträge dieses Benutzers finden
Diese Nachricht in einer Antwort zitieren to top
16.01.2012, 22:01
Beitrag #5

macmarvin Offline
CLA
***


Beiträge: 445
Registriert seit: Sep 2006

2014
2004
EN

81373
Deutschland
RE: Welcher Algorithmus für Sort1DArray?
(16.01.2012 14:50 )abrissbirne schrieb:  Quicksort

Schicker Link, wenn man Quicksort selbst in LV nachprogrammieren will.


Das Laufzeitverhalten des LV Primitives spricht aber gegen Quicksort (Worstcase Laufzeit falls schon sortiert).
   
Laut Bufferallocations müsste es ein in-place Algorithmus sein. (Heapsort? Introsort?)
Alle Beiträge dieses Benutzers finden
Diese Nachricht in einer Antwort zitieren to top
17.01.2012, 08:29
Beitrag #6

abrissbirne Offline
LVF-Stammgast
***


Beiträge: 480
Registriert seit: Aug 2007

LV2009, LV2010
2007
EN

66123
Deutschland
RE: Welcher Algorithmus für Sort1DArray?
(16.01.2012 22:01 )macmarvin schrieb:  Das Laufzeitverhalten des LV Primitives spricht aber gegen Quicksort (Worstcase Laufzeit falls schon sortiert).
Wie meinst du das? KA
Alle Beiträge dieses Benutzers finden
Diese Nachricht in einer Antwort zitieren to top
17.01.2012, 10:04
Beitrag #7

Lucki Offline
Tech.Exp.2.Klasse
LVF-Team

Beiträge: 7.699
Registriert seit: Mar 2006

LV 2016-18 prof.
1995
DE

01108
Deutschland
RE: Welcher Algorithmus für Sort1DArray?
Ds ist ja eine unglaubliche Sensation, und keiner sagt etwas!
Da wurde 100 Jahre lang behauptet, mit dem Windows-Betriebsystem allein, ohne Realtime-Komponenten, wäre eine bessere Timer-Zeitauflösung als 1 ms überhaupt nicht möglich. Und jetzt kommt macmarvin daher und zaubert einen "High-Resolution-Timer" aus dem Hut, der deutlich besser als 1µs auflöst. Habs getestet, er funktioniert:
   
Mit welchem Affengriff auf der Tastatur kann man den aufrufen? Oder ist er ganz normal in der Palette und ich habe den übersehen?


Angehängte Datei(en)
11.0 .vi  Timertest.vi (Größe: 14,71 KB / Downloads: 170)
Alle Beiträge dieses Benutzers finden
Diese Nachricht in einer Antwort zitieren to top
17.01.2012, 10:12
Beitrag #8

GerdW Offline
______________
LVF-Team

Beiträge: 17.469
Registriert seit: May 2009

LV2021
1995
DE_EN

10×××
Deutschland
RE: Welcher Algorithmus für Sort1DArray?
Hallo Lucki,

schon unter LV2010 findest du das "../vi.lib/utility/High Resolution Relative Seconds.vi"...

Alle Beiträge dieses Benutzers finden
Diese Nachricht in einer Antwort zitieren to top
17.01.2012, 11:04
Beitrag #9

eb Offline
LVF-Lernwilliger
***


Beiträge: 292
Registriert seit: Mar 2008

2014
2008
EN

12xxx
Deutschland
RE: Welcher Algorithmus für Sort1DArray?
Hallo,

ich meine mal gehört zu haben, dass das OS mit µs auflöst. Das kann man auslesen. Allerdings hilft das wenig für Timing-Geschichten, die bleiben schwierig unter Windows, wenn man in den Sub-10ms-Bereich kommt.

Gruß
Alle Beiträge dieses Benutzers finden
Diese Nachricht in einer Antwort zitieren to top
17.01.2012, 11:41 (Dieser Beitrag wurde zuletzt bearbeitet: 17.01.2012 11:44 von Lucki.)
Beitrag #10

Lucki Offline
Tech.Exp.2.Klasse
LVF-Team

Beiträge: 7.699
Registriert seit: Mar 2006

LV 2016-18 prof.
1995
DE

01108
Deutschland
RE: Welcher Algorithmus für Sort1DArray?
(17.01.2012 10:12 )GerdW schrieb:  schon unter LV2010 findest du das "../vi.lib/utility/High Resolution Relative Seconds.vi"...
Danke, Gerd, habs gefunden. Vielleicht haben sie das versteckt, um für Vers. LV2012 noch etwas in Petto zu haben, was sie dann als herausragende Neuerung propagieren können.
Oder das VI ist noch nicht ganz ausgereift und wollen es deshalb nicht mit zu den Palettenfunktionen tun.
@Erik: Es kann durchaus sein, daß Du recht hast und daß man mit dieser Funktion wegen anderer Beschränkungen unter Windos weniger damit anfangen kann als es zuerst scheint.
Alle Beiträge dieses Benutzers finden
Diese Nachricht in einer Antwort zitieren to top
Antwort schreiben 


Möglicherweise verwandte Themen...
Themen Verfasser Antworten Views Letzter Beitrag
  Algorithmus in Labview umsetzen, brauche Rat! gibsonuser 6 4.938 26.09.2015 20:41
Letzter Beitrag: Trinitatis
  Douglas-Peucker Algorithmus Larsemann 8 5.700 14.10.2014 13:24
Letzter Beitrag: NoWay
  Algorithmus hinter dem Zufallszahlengenerator hans_p 4 4.365 25.02.2014 08:35
Letzter Beitrag: GerdW
  Minimumsuch algorithmus mario1 7 5.417 24.09.2012 06:53
Letzter Beitrag: mario1
  von welcher Version ist dieses VI? gottfried 5 5.161 20.12.2010 16:30
Letzter Beitrag: Lucki
  Anzeigen eines Wertes welcher von RS232 kommt Duffman2 3 4.587 25.02.2009 09:35
Letzter Beitrag: Duffman2

Gehe zu: